Depositions adjourned

PA Auckland The taking of depositions against 26 former Air New Zealand staff facing charges of theft, due to begin yesterday, has been adjourned until tomorrow. Counsel for a number of the accused, Mr Roger Maclaren, said that when Air New Zealand officials came to identify the goods many were “incapable of strict identification."

The charges needed to be relaid setting forth lesser amounts and an adjournment to tomorrow was sought to proceed on new charges. Mr Maclaren said yesterday's date for a hearing was now filled up with other matters. " Mr C. Levin and Mrs A. V. Fitzpatrick, Justices of the Peace, adjourned the hearing until September 9, with bail continued.
